Questions to Ask When Contacting a Potential Paint and Body Shop
Once you’ve narrowed down your options for paint and body shops, it’s time to reach out and ask some important questions. Start by inquiring about their experience with your specific type of repair or service. For example, if you’re looking for collision repair after an accident, ask how many similar repairs they have completed successfully.
This will give you confidence in their ability to handle your vehicle’s needs. Additionally, ask about warranties on their work and the materials they use. A reputable body shop will stand behind their repairs with a warranty that covers both labor and parts.
Inquire about the estimated timeline for repairs as well; understanding how long your vehicle will be out of commission is essential for planning purposes. Finally, don’t hesitate to ask about payment options and whether they work directly with insurance companies to streamline the claims process.

Tips for Maintaining Your Vehicle’s Paint and Body Work After Repairs
After investing time and money into repairing your vehicle’s paint and bodywork at a reputable shop like Auto Group Collision, it’s essential to take steps to maintain its appearance and integrity. One of the most effective ways to protect your vehicle’s finish is through regular washing and waxing. Use gentle car wash soap and microfiber cloths to avoid scratching the surface while removing dirt and grime.
Additionally, consider applying a protective sealant or wax after washing your car to create a barrier against environmental elements such as UV rays, bird droppings, and tree sap. Parking in shaded areas or using car covers can also help protect your vehicle from sun damage. Regularly inspecting your vehicle for any signs of damage or wear will allow you to address issues promptly before they escalate into more significant problems.

FAQs
What services do paint and body shops near me offer?
Paint and body shops near you typically offer services such as collision repair, dent repair, paint touch-ups, paint matching, frame straightening, and overall vehicle restoration.
How do I find a reputable paint and body shop near me?
You can find a reputable paint and body shop near you by asking for recommendations from friends and family, reading online reviews, checking with your insurance company for preferred shops, and researching the shop’s certifications and experience.
What should I look for in a good paint and body shop near me?
When looking for a good paint and body shop near you, it’s important to consider factors such as the shop’s reputation, experience, certifications, warranty on work, quality of materials used, and customer service.
How long does it take for a paint and body shop near me to repair my vehicle?
The time it takes for a paint and body shop near you to repair your vehicle can vary dep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may take a few days, while more extensive repairs could take several weeks.
What are the costs associated with paint and body shops near me?
The costs associated with paint and body shops near you will depend on the type and extent of the repairs needed. It’s best to get a detailed estimate from the shop before proceeding with any work. Keep in mind that insurance coverage may also affect the costs.
